Edinburgh and Lothians Walks - Pathfinder Guide Author:Brian Conduit, John Brooks Jarrold Publishing continues its bestselling series of Pathfinder walking guides with this new title. This Pathfinder guide covers Scotland's beautiful capital city and the surrounding area - a region of varying landscapes, which includes coastline, moorland, rural countryside which is reminiscent of the gentle scenery of the Borders, and hillwa... more »lks that afford fantastic views. The 28 walks in this title will enable the walker to enjoy the very best of the Lothian region, from the charming stroll through Edinburgh's Old and New Towns and the bracing ascent of Arthur's Seat, to North Berwick Law, with its fine views over the Bass Rock and the Firth of Forth to the idyllic River Almond. The routes feature many of the most exciting and unusual historical and geological highlights of the area - the Lammermuir Hills, Roslin Glen, Gamalshiel Castle, the Pentland Ridge and the Forth Bridges. Each walk is devised with an easy-to-follow route description, fascinating background and historical detail and recommendations for points of interest and highlights. The colour maps, specially supplied by the Ordnance Survey, are clearly detailed with the route and markers corresponding to the description in the text. With three grades of walk - easy, moderate and challenging - information on parking and refreshments, practical advice on walking, and information on local organisations, this guide is ideal for locals and holidaymakers, or keen walkers eager to explore the area.« less
